Perfect Square
294114872773505921659332721 is a perfect square (17149777630439 × 17149777630439)
294114872773505921659332721 is a perfect square (17149777630439 × 17149777630439)
11110011 01001001 00111111 00110011 01111001 00011010 01111111 11010010 00001010 01101000 01110001
294114872773505921659332721 is odd
Previous odd number is 294114872773505921659332719
Next odd number is 294114872773505921659332723
25441983069323216380326116855578747670699758409754113385400661353096597305441361